3. Setup

3.1 Charging the Device

Before first use, fully charge your MP3 player. The device features a built-in Lithium ion polymer 420mAh battery, providing up to 70 hours of playback. A full charge typically takes 2-3 hours using the included USB charging cable.

MP3 player connected to a laptop for charging

Image: The AGPTEK A02PL MP3 player connected to a laptop via a USB cable, indicating the charging process.

3.2 Transferring Music Files

To transfer music to your MP3 player:

  1. Connect the MP3 player to your computer using the provided USB cable.
  2. On the MP3 player screen, select "Charge & Transfer" if prompted.
  3. Your computer should recognize the device as a removable disk.
  4. Open the device folder on your computer. You can manually create a new folder (e.g., "Music") within the device's storage.
  5. Drag and drop your desired music files (MP3, WMA, OGG, WAV, APE, FLAC, AAC-LC, ACELP) into the created folder. For proper sorting, it is recommended to rename songs with sequential numbers (e.g., "0001-Song Title.mp3").
  6. Once transfer is complete, safely eject the MP3 player from your computer.

3.3 Expanding Memory with a MicroSD Card

The AGPTEK A02PL has 64GB of built-in memory and supports expandable memory up to 128GB via a MicroSD card (not included). Insert the MicroSD card into the designated slot on the side of the device.

4. Operating Instructions

4.1 Basic Navigation

Use the physical buttons on the front of the device to navigate through menus and control playback. The central button typically acts as 'Enter' or 'Play/Pause', while the surrounding buttons are for navigation (up, down, left, right) and menu access.

4.2 Music Playback and Playback Modes

To play music, navigate to the 'Music' option from the main menu. You can browse by 'All songs', 'Artists', 'Albums', 'Genres', or 'Playlists'. After transferring new music, select 'Update Playlist' to refresh the music library.

4.3 FM Radio

Access the 'FM Radio' function from the main menu. Ensure headphones are connected as they act as the antenna. You can scan for stations and save your favorites.

4.6 Connecting to Car Audio via AUX

You can connect your MP3 player to a car's audio system using an AUX cable (included). Plug one end into the MP3 player's headphone jack and the other into your car's AUX input.

6. Troubleshooting

6.1 Computer Not Recognizing MP3 Player

If your computer fails to recognize the MP3 player, try the following steps:

  1. Ensure you are using the original USB cable provided with the device. Some cables may only support charging, not data transfer.
  2. Try connecting to a different USB port on your computer.
  3. Restart both your computer and the MP3 player.
  4. Check your computer's Device Manager for any unrecognized devices and update drivers if necessary.

6.2 Firmware Update

Periodically, firmware updates may be released to improve device performance or fix bugs. To update the firmware:

  1. Visit the official AGPTEK website (www.agptek.com).
  2. Search for your specific model (A02PL) to find the latest firmware package.
  3. Download the firmware file to your computer.
  4. Follow the instructions provided with the firmware package for installation. This typically involves connecting the device in a specific mode and using a flashing tool.

7. Specifications

FeatureDetail
Model NameA02PL
BrandAGPTEK
Memory Storage Capacity64 GB (expandable up to 128GB via MicroSD card)
Connectivity TechnologyAux, USB
Battery LifeUp to 70 hours playback
Battery Type1 Lithium Polymer battery (included)
Supported Audio FormatsMP3, WMA, OGG, WAV, APE, FLAC, AAC-LC, ACELP
Item Weight4.2 ounces
Package Dimensions7.48 x 5.04 x 0.75 inches
